Job Description
ResponsibilitiesSupervise steel structure fabrication and erection activities on site in line with project specifications, schedule, and safety requirements.Monitor the EPC contractor’s work to ensure compliance with approved drawings, engineering designs, and technical specifications.Conduct regular site inspections to track progress and ensure quality and safe execution of steel works.Provide technical support to the construction team on steel structure installation and related engineering matters.Review steel structure drawings, method statements, and technical documents when required.Identify and resolve technical issues during fabrication and erection to avoid delays.Ensure all steel works are carried out according to approved procedures and project standards.Support quality control activities to maintain required construction standards.QualificationsBachelor’s degree in Mechanical Engineering, Civil Engineering, or a related field.8–12 years of experience in supervising steel structure fabrication and erection, preferably in petrochemical or similar industrial projects.Experience in a PMC (Project Management Consultancy) environment is an advantage.Knowledge of steel construction manufacturing and erection practices.Familiar with steel-related ASME and EN codes and standards.Ability to read and interpret engineering drawings and technical specifications.Good problem-solving and coordination skills.
